Sweet Potato Casserole with Coconut and Pecan Crumble Recipe

A delicious side for the holiday table

Course: Side Dish
Cuisine: American
Prep Time: 15 minutes
Cook Time: 45 minutes
Total Time: 1 hour
Servings: 8

Ingredients

  • 3 large sweet potatoes cooked, mashed & cooled
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1 tsp, vanilla
  • 1 cup sugar
  • 4 Tbsp. butter softened unsalted – 1/2 stick
  • ½ cup cream of coconut or coconut milk

Topping

  • 1 cup brown sugar
  • 4 Tbsp. butter unsalted softened
  • 1 cup pecans chopped
  • 1 T flour all-purpose
  • 1 cup shredded coconut

Instructions

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ees
  • Combine the first 6 ingredients until well mixed
  • Pour that mixture into a greased 8×8 inch casserole dish
  • Bake for 30 minutes
  • Meanwhile, mix the topping ingredients together, and when the casserole has baked 30 minutes, pour the topping over the casserole
  • Pop that back into the oven for another 15 minutes.
  • You’re done! Enjoy!
